WELCOME TO SHRI VINOBA BHAVE COLLEGE OF NURSING
Shri Vinoba Bhave College of Nursing, Silvassa a unit of Shri Vinoba Bhave Civil Hospital officially inaugurated on 28th December 2013, with an aim to contribute towards the development of tribal girls through a nursing field. Courses are been recognized by Indian Nursing Council, Gujarat Nursing Council and College are affiliated to Veer Narmad South Gujarat University, Surat. College of nursing is functioning under the Union Territory administration of Dadra Nagar Haveli.
